Why Everyone Seems to Hate Soccer’s New “Super League”

Over the weekend, news broke that 12 of the biggest soccer teams from across Europe are attempting to break away and create their own “Super League.” The backlash was immediate and widespread, from politicians and royalty to fans across the world. Sam Borden joins the show to explain if the creation of the new league is even possible, and why it’s got the soccer world in an uproar. Then, Pablo shares the story of Gary Payton, a former NBA guard who doesn’t partake in cannabis at all, yet is the face of one of the most popular legal strains of marijuana. The Man Who Invented the NFL Draft: Being Mel Kiper Jr.

The NFL Draft is American institution. And for the past 40 years, the unmistakable voice of that institution has been Mel Kiper Jr. His “Big Board” and mock drafts have become a rite of spring, a yearly ritual that signals your team will soon be “on the clock.” It is a remarkable climb for someone who used a typewriter to compile draft reports as a teenager, before the NFL Draft was even televised. Mel joins the show to explain how he helped turn his personal obsession into a national obsession…and made us all draft nerds in the process. Learn more about your ad choices. Daryl Morey On the Sports Analytics Revolution

Daryl Morey, Philadelphia 76ers general manager, co-founded an event 15 years ago that’s become the hub of all things data-driven in sports. At the MIT Sloan Sports Analytics Conference, researchers, athletes, coaches and commentators swap takes on the digital trends changing how games are played, and how business is done. Morey joins Pablo to definitely not apologize for anything, to discuss the rise of sports analytics, and how data can make teams and the NBA game itself even better.
